1. The Driftwood Restaurant
Located in the heart of Mullaghmore, The Driftwood Restaurant is renowned for its fresh seafood and stunning views of the Atlantic Ocean. This family-run restaurant prides itself on using locally sourced ingredients to create dishes that reflect the region’s culinary heritage.

“The Driftwood offers a unique dining experience that combines great food with breathtaking scenery,” says a satisfied customer.
With options like grilled fish and homemade desserts, it’s no wonder The Driftwood has become a staple for both locals and visitors. Their commitment to sustainability and seasonal menus also makes them a standout in the area.

2. The Pier Bar and Restaurant
The Pier Bar and Restaurant is another must-visit spot in Mullaghmore. Known for its casual atmosphere and friendly service, this eatery focuses on traditional Irish fare, including hearty stews and fresh fish and chips. The outdoor seating area provides a perfect setting for enjoying a meal while soaking in the coastal views.
Events like live music nights and themed dinners often attract a crowd, making it a vibrant spot for both dining and socializing.

3. The Sweet Shop Cafe
If you have a sweet tooth, The Sweet Shop Cafe in Rosses Point is a delightful stop for homemade pastries and artisanal coffee. This charming café is perfect for a leisurely brunch or an afternoon treat, featuring seasonal specials and a cozy interior.
Visitors often rave about the friendly staff and the inviting atmosphere, making it a local favorite for both residents and tourists.

4. The Strand Bar
Offering a relaxed vibe, The Strand Bar in Rosses Point is well-known for its extensive drink menu and tasty bar snacks. The establishment frequently hosts events and live sports, creating a lively atmosphere for guests. Their burgers and tapas dishes are particularly popular among patrons looking for a quick bite.
As a community hub, The Strand Bar is an excellent place to mingle with locals and experience the vibrant culture of Rosses Point.

5. The Lighthouse Restaurant
Finally, The Lighthouse Restaurant in Mullaghmore completes our guide with its focus on modern Irish cuisine. This eatery highlights local produce and is known for its creative menu that changes with the seasons. The intimate setting makes it perfect for special occasions or a romantic dinner.
Patrons appreciate the attention to detail in both the food presentation and flavor, making it a standout choice for those looking to indulge.
